Driveways’ Function in Retirement Communities

Driveways are the primary means of access to residential units in retirement communities. They are more than just functional pathways; they are essential components of older adults’ daily lives. Here’s why driveways are so important in these neighborhoods:

  1. Accessibility: Driveways provide direct and easy access to individual housing units, making it easier for residents to come and go as well as family and caregivers to visit.
  1. Safety: Driveways that are smooth and well-maintained reduce the risk of trips, slips, and falls, which are major concerns for older adults. This is especially important as mobility difficulties worsen with age.
  1. Convenience: A well-planned driveway layout allows residents and visitors to park their vehicles close to their homes, eliminating the need for long walks or difficult maneuvers.
  1. Aesthetics: Driveway appearance contributes to the overall ambiance of retirement communities. A well-kept and appealing driveway adds to the visual appeal of the environment.

Driveway Replacement Warning Signs

Driveways can deteriorate over time due to a variety of factors such as weather, heavy traffic, and aging infrastructure. To ensure the safety and comfort of residents, retirement communities should be vigilant in identifying signs that driveway replacement is required. Here are some examples of common indicators:

  1. Cracks and Potholes: The presence of cracks, potholes, or surface damage can create tripping hazards and make navigation difficult for residents who use mobility aids.
  1. Uneven Surfaces: Sunken or uneven driveway sections can cause issues for walkers and wheelchair users, potentially leading to accidents.
  1. Pooling Water: Poor drainage can cause water to pool on the driveway surface, making it slippery during rainy or icy weather.
  1. Fading and Stains: Discoloration and unsightly stains can detract from the overall appearance of the retirement community and signal the need for resurfacing.
  1. Damage Caused By Tree Roots: Tree roots can push up against the driveway, causing cracks and lifting sections of the pavement. This not only creates tripping hazards but also jeopardizes the driveway’s integrity.

Advantages of Driveway Replacement

Investing in driveway replacement in retirement communities provides numerous benefits that directly impact residents’ safety and comfort. Here are some advantages to replacing deteriorated and aging driveways:

  1. Improved Safety: A new driveway with a smooth, even surface reduces the risk of accidents among older adults, such as trips and falls. This is especially important for residents who have limited mobility.
  1. Improved Accessibility: A well-designed driveway layout, complete with proper ramps and curb cuts, ensures that residents, regardless of mobility aids, can easily access their homes.
  1. Reduced Maintenance: Because new driveways require less maintenance, the workload and costs associated with repairs and upkeep are reduced.
  1. Improved Curb Appeal: A newly replaced driveway can significantly improve the aesthetic appeal of the retirement community, making it more welcoming to residents and their families.
  1. Increased Property Value: Driveways that are well-maintained and aesthetically pleasing can have a positive impact on property values in a retirement community.
  1. Durability: New driveways are built to last, to withstand the demands of daily use as well as the effects of weather and time.
